第1圖係依據本發明實施例之室內定位系統10的網路架構圖。例如,一個三度空間中包含六個藍芽節點(Bluetooth Node)131至136,而使用者可攜帶行動裝置150在三度空間中任意移動,並藉由藍芽節點131至136的幫助知道目前的位置。藍芽節點131至136中之每一者設置在一個三度空間中 的固定位置。行動裝置150可以是手機、平板電腦、筆記型電腦、智慧型手表等。藍芽節點131至136形成一個多路徑網路(mesh network),其中的每一者可與鄰近節點相互通訊。藍芽節點131可同時配備有區域網路(LAN,Local Area Network)模組或無線區域網路(WLAN,Wireless Local Area Network)模組,用以連接上區域網路、網際網路或以上兩者110。藍芽節點131至136中之任一者可擁有中繼器(repeater)的功能,使得資料可以逐一傳遞至沒有直接連接上的節點。例如,雖然藍芽節點136因為距離或發送功率的限制不能直接連接上藍芽節點133,但卻可以透過藍芽節點134或135將資料傳遞至藍芽節點133。行動裝置150使用特定通訊(例如,Bluetooth 4.0)持續廣播公告訊息(Advertising messages),其中至少包含代表行動裝置150的識別碼、時間戳記(Timestamp)與發送功率(Tx Power)的資訊。藍芽節點131至136中之任一者取得行動裝置150廣播的公告訊息,計算此公告訊息的接收強度,依據公告訊息中的發送功率與計算出的接收強度決定衰減程度,並且依據衰減程度決定與行動裝置150間的距離。藍芽節點131至136中之任一者另可將定位資訊,例如自己的三度空間位置、行動裝置150的識別資訊、公告訊息的時間戳記以及計算出的距離,經由其他藍芽節點(如有必要)以及區域網路、網際網路或以上兩者110傳送至定位伺服器170。定位伺服器170持續蒐集藍芽節點131至136回報的定位資訊,並據以使用多角定位方法來更新行動裝置150的三度空間位置。 1 is a network architecture diagram of an indoor positioning system 10 in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ention. For example, a three-dimensional space contains six Bluetooth Nodes 131 to 136, and the user can carry the mobile device 150 to move freely in the three-dimensional space, and knows the current help by the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136. s position. Each of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 is placed in a three-dimensional space Fixed location. The mobile device 150 can be a mobile phone, a tablet computer, a notebook computer, a smart watch, or the like. The Bluetooth nodes 131 through 136 form a multi-mesh network, each of which can communicate with neighboring nodes. The Bluetooth node 131 can be equipped with a Local Area Network (LAN) module or a Wireless Local Area Network (WLAN) module for connecting to the local area network, the Internet, or both. 110. Any of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 may have the function of a repeater so that data can be transferred one by one to nodes that are not directly connected. For example, although the Bluetooth node 136 cannot directly connect to the Bluetooth node 133 due to distance or transmission power limitations, the data can be passed to the Bluetooth node 133 via the Bluetooth node 134 or 135. The mobile device 150 continuously broadcasts advertisement messages using a specific communication (e.g., Bluetooth 4.0) including at least information representing the identification code, timestamp, and transmission power (Tx Power) of the mobile device 150. The Bluetooth node 131 to 136 obtains the announcement message broadcast by the mobile device 150, calculates the reception strength of the announcement message, determines the attenuation degree according to the transmission power in the announcement message and the calculated reception strength, and determines the attenuation degree according to the attenuation degree. The distance from the mobile device 150. Any one of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 may further locate positioning information, such as its own three-dimensional spatial location, identification information of the mobile device 150, time stamp of the announcement message, and the calculated distance, via other Bluetooth nodes (eg, It is necessary) and the local area network, the Internet, or both 110 to transmit to the location server 170. The location server 170 continuously collects the location information reported by the Bluetooth nodes 131-136 and uses the multi-angle positioning method to update the three-dimensional position of the mobile device 150 accordingly.

於佈署時,藍芽節點131至136組態為主節點(master nodes),而行動裝置150組態為從節點(slave node)。藍芽節點131至136及行動裝置150於連接層(link layer)各自實施一個狀態機(state machine),用以管理藍芽節點131至136中之一者及行動裝置150間於連接層中的訊息交換以及執行相應於接收到訊息的處理。第4圖係依據本發明實施例的連接層狀態機示意圖。當開機或開啟藍芽時,藍芽節點131至136及行動裝置150皆處於待命(Standby)狀態S420。接著,行動裝置150周期性地由待命狀態S420進入公告(Advertising)狀態S450用以廣播公告訊息(Advertising messages),藍芽節點131至136則週期性地由待命狀態S420進入掃描(Scanning)狀態S410用以掃描特定頻段中是否存在任何從節點廣播的公告訊息。一般情況下,當藍芽節點131至136偵測到行動裝置150廣播的公告訊息時,進入初始化(Initiating)狀態S430用以發送連線要求給行動裝置150。當行動裝置150於待命狀態S420接受了藍芽節點131至136中之任一者的連線請求時,行動裝置150及請求的藍芽節點都進入連線(Connection)狀態S440。 At deployment time, the Bluetooth nodes 131 through 136 are configured as master nodes and the mobile device 150 is configured as a slave node. The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 and the mobile device 150 respectively implement a state machine on the link layer for managing one of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 and the mobile device 150 in the connection layer. The exchange of messages and the processing corresponding to the receipt of the message. Figure 4 is a schematic diagram of a connection layer state machine in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ention. When the Bluetooth is turned on or turned on, the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 and the mobile device 150 are in the Standby state S420. Next, the mobile device 150 periodically enters an advertising state S450 from the standby state S420 for broadcasting advertisement messages, and the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 periodically enter the scanning state S410 from the standby state S420. It is used to scan whether there is any announcement message broadcast by any slave in a specific frequency band. In general, when the Bluetooth node 131 to 136 detects the announcement message broadcast by the mobile device 150, it enters an Initiating state S430 for transmitting a connection request to the mobile device 150. When the mobile device 150 accepts the connection request of any of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 in the standby state S420, both the mobile device 150 and the requested Bluetooth node enter the Connection state S440.

當行動裝置150啟動室內定位功能時,設定為不接受連線狀態,關閉與任何藍芽節點進行連線的功能。因為當行動裝置150與任何藍芽節點進行連線時,需要做更多的狀態轉換及訊息交換,阻礙公告訊息的廣播,使得行動裝置150無法較頻繁地被定位。第5圖係依據本發明實施例之由行動裝置150的處理單元210執行的室內定位方法流程圖,此方法週期性向藍芽節點廣播公告訊息。首先,當室內定位功能啟動時,行動裝置150設定為不接受連線狀態(步驟S510)。於步驟S510,使用者可使用行動裝置150提供的人機介面(MMI,Man-machine Interface)來進行此設定。接著,啟動廣播計時器,用以於到達一段時間後發出中斷給處理單元210(步驟S520)。接著反覆執行一個迴圈(步驟S530至S550),用以週期性地廣播公告訊息。詳細來說,當處理單元210偵測到廣播計時器發出的中斷,指示廣播計時器已計數到達一段時間(例如一秒)之後(步驟S530),進入公告狀態S450用以廣播公告訊息(步驟S540),接著判斷是否室內定位功能被關閉(步驟S550)。於此須注意的是,當進入公告狀態S450時,行動裝置150被視為一個公告者(Advertiser)。若是,則將行動裝置150設定為接受連線狀態(步驟S560),結束整個流程。否則回到待命狀態S420,重設廣播計數器(步驟S520)。於步驟S540,處理單元210可使用iBeacon封包透過通訊介面260廣播公告訊息。由於行動裝置150設定為不接受連線狀態,處理單元210將iBeacon封包的標頭(Header)的封包資料單元類型(PDU type)設為”ADV_SCAN_IND”,使得藍芽節點131至136中之任一者偵測到此廣播的iBeacon封包 時,不發送連線請求給行動裝置150。於此須注意的是,為避免藍芽節點131至136中之任一者嘗試與行動裝置150建立連線,處理單元210不將iBeacon封包的標頭的封包資料單元類型設為”ADV_IND”。處理單元210另可將資訊以表1的方式封裝至封包資料單元內文(PDU Body): When the mobile device 150 activates the indoor positioning function, it is set to not accept the connection state, and the function of connecting with any Bluetooth node is turned off. Because when the mobile device 150 is connected to any Bluetooth node, more state transitions and message exchanges are needed, hindering the broadcast of the announcement message, so that the mobile device 150 cannot be located more frequently. Figure 5 is a flow diagram of an indoor positioning method performed by processing unit 210 of mobile device 150 in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ention, which periodically broadcasts an announcement message to a Bluetooth node. First, when the indoor positioning function is activated, the mobile device 150 is set to not accept the connection state (step S510). In step S510, the user can use the Man-machine Interface (MMI) provided by the mobile device 150 to perform this setting. Next, the broadcast timer is started to issue an interrupt to the processing unit 210 after a certain period of time (step S520). Then, a loop is repeatedly executed (steps S530 to S550) for periodically broadcasting the announcement message. In detail, when the processing unit 210 detects an interruption issued by the broadcast timer, indicating that the broadcast timer has counted for a certain period of time (for example, one second) (step S530), the announcement state S450 is entered to broadcast the announcement message (step S540). Then, it is judged whether or not the indoor positioning function is turned off (step S550). It should be noted here that when entering the announcement state S450, the mobile device 150 is regarded as an announcer. If so, the mobile device 150 is set to accept the connection state (step S560), and the entire flow is ended. Otherwise, it returns to the standby state S420, and the broadcast counter is reset (step S520). In step S540, the processing unit 210 can broadcast the announcement message through the communication interface 260 using the iBeacon packet. Since the mobile device 150 is set to not accept the connection state, the processing unit 210 sets the packet data unit type (PDU type) of the header of the iBeacon packet to "ADV_SCAN_IND", so that any of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 I detected the iBeacon packet for this broadcast. At this time, the connection request is not sent to the mobile device 150. It should be noted here that in order to prevent any of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 from attempting to establish a connection with the mobile device 150, the processing unit 210 does not set the packet data unit type of the header of the iBeacon packet to "ADV_IND". The processing unit 210 may further encapsulate the information into the packet data unit (PDU Body) in the manner of Table 1:

處理單元210可於”Timestamp”欄位中存放發送公告訊息當時的時間戳記,於”User ID”欄位中存放代表行動裝置150的識別資訊,於”Tx Power”欄位中存放廣播此公告訊息的發送功率,以及於”User Status”欄位中存放應用程式需要的資訊,例如,心跳、血壓、體溫等與健康相關的資訊。 The processing unit 210 may store the timestamp at the time of sending the announcement message in the "Timestamp" field, store the identification information representing the mobile device 150 in the "User ID" field, and store the announcement message in the "Tx Power" field. The transmit power, as well as the information needed to store the application in the "User Status" field, such as health-related information such as heartbeat, blood pressure, and body temperature.

第6圖係依據本發明實施例之由藍芽節點131至136中之任一者的處理單元310於掃描狀態S410執行的室內定 位方法流程圖。於此須注意的是,當進入掃描狀態S410時,此藍芽節點被視為掃描者(Scanner)。於取得公告者(例如,行動裝置150)廣播的公告訊息後(步驟S610),判斷是否需要與公告者間建立連線(步驟S620)。於步驟S620,處理單元310可判斷iBeacon封包的標頭中的封包資料單元類型(PDU type)設為”ADV_SCAN_IND”或”ADV_IND”。若iBeacon封包的標頭中的封包資料單元類型(PDU type)設為”ADV_IND”,則判斷需要與公告者間建立連線;若iBeacon封包的標頭中的封包資料單元類型(PDU type)設為”ADV_SCAN_IND”,則判斷不需要與公告者間建立連線。若需要與公告者間建立連線(步驟S620中”是”的路徑),則處理單元310使用特定通訊協定透過通訊介面360與公告者建立連線(步驟S650)。若不需要與公告者間建立連線(步驟S620中”否”的路徑),則處理單元310計算此公告訊息的接收強度(RSSI)(步驟S631),依據公告訊息中的發送功率與計算出的接收強度決定衰減程度(步驟S633),並且依據衰減程度決定與公告者間的距離,其中衰減程度越大代表距離越遠(步驟S635),以及傳送定位資訊,例如掃描者的三度空間位置、公告者的識別資訊、公告訊息的時間戳記以及計算出的距離,經由其他藍芽節點(如有必要)以及區域網路、網際網路或以上兩者110至定位伺服器170(步驟S637)。 Figure 6 is an indoor setting performed by the processing unit 310 of any one of the Bluetooth nodes 131 to 136 in the scanning state S410 according to an embodiment of the present invention. Bit method flow chart. It should be noted here that when entering the scanning state S410, the Bluetooth node is regarded as a Scanner. After obtaining the announcement message broadcast by the announcer (for example, the mobile device 150) (step S610), it is determined whether a connection with the announcer needs to be established (step S620). In step S620, the processing unit 310 may determine that the packet data unit type (PDU type) in the header of the iBeacon packet is set to "ADV_SCAN_IND" or "ADV_IND". If the packet data unit type (PDU type) in the header of the iBeacon packet is set to "ADV_IND", it is judged that a connection needs to be established with the advertiser; if the packet data unit type (PDU type) in the header of the iBeacon packet is set As "ADV_SCAN_IND", it is judged that there is no need to establish a connection with the advertiser. If it is necessary to establish a connection with the announcer ("YES" in step S620), the processing unit 310 establishes a connection with the announcer through the communication interface 360 using a specific communication protocol (step S650). If there is no need to establish a connection with the announcer ("NO" in step S620), the processing unit 310 calculates the received strength (RSSI) of the announcement message (step S631), and calculates according to the transmission power in the announcement message. The received intensity determines the degree of attenuation (step S633), and determines the distance from the announcer according to the degree of attenuation, wherein the greater the degree of attenuation, the further the distance is represented (step S635), and the transmission of positioning information, such as the three-dimensional position of the scanner The announcement information of the announcer, the time stamp of the announcement message, and the calculated distance, via the other Bluetooth node (if necessary) and the regional network, the Internet, or both 110 to the location server 170 (step S637) .
